Air Fryer Frozen Broccoli Recipe

There couldn't be an easier side dish than this air fryer frozen broccoli. Frozen broccoli in the air fryer takes less than 20 minutes and can make any dinner a complete meal with minimal effort.

Ingredients

  • 12 ounces Frozen Broccoli Florets
  • avocado oil spray
  • ½ teaspoon garlic sal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per

Instructions

  • Spray the inside of your air fryer basket or tray with oil spray. You can also line the basket or tray with foil or parchment paper. Dump the frozen broccoli in the basket or tray in a pile. Spray with oil spray and then season with ½ teaspoon of garlic salt and ¼ teaspoon black pepper. Toss to coat.
  • Spread the broccoli in a single layer. Cook at 400F for about 10-15 minutes. If your basket is crowded, shake the basket halfway through the cook time so the broccoli cooks evenly. Remove from the air fryer when your broccoli is just starting to char, or you can leave it longer for more char. This just depends on your preference.

Notes

  • Line your air fryer basket with foil or parchment paper for easier cleanup, and also to prevent little pieces of broccoli from falling through the cracks (if you have an air fryer basket).
  • Charred broccoli is especially delicious so experiment with the level of doneness and let these cook to your liking.  Some people like their air fryer frozen broccoli really charred!
  • Use an oil pump with avocado oil so there is no residue left in the air fryer from propellants.
